What is the principle of restorative justice in Brazilian criminal law?

The principle of restorative justice establishes that the criminal process should focus on repairing the harm caused to the victims and the reintegration of the offender into the community, promoting dialogue, reconciliation and holding the perpetrator responsible, instead of focusing exclusively on the imposition of punitive punishments.

What is the role of the Ministry of Communication in Panama?

The Ministry of Communication of Panama has the responsibility of promoting communication and the dissemination of government information. Its function is to coordinate and strengthen institutional communication channels, guarantee access to public information, and promote transparency and citizen participation through the media.
